Idempotency keys prevent duplicate charges when a payment retry fires after a timeout. Clients must supply a unique key per logical transaction; the Ledgerline gateway stores it for 24 hours and replays the original response for any repeat. Keys are opaque and must not encode customer data. Security review note: the retry worker authenticates to the internal replay cache with a dedicated service key, scoped read-write to that cache only, rotated quarterly. The current key follows.

gateway credential: vxb3-p91

**Alert: PAGINATION_CURSOR_DRIFT (Larkspan Public API)**

This alert fires when more than 2% of paginated responses on the `/listings` endpoint return overlapping or skipped records between pages, usually caused by cursor tokens outliving a reindex. Verify the Ostrel index rebuild job status before restarting anything. Detailed triage steps for this alert are maintained on the internal page below.

wiki page, kahog-hahig: https://vault.zemvargrid.internal/display/deploy/repo/settings/merge_requests/job/settings/6f3b933774dbc5320a4daa18

## Building Access — Training Video Studio

The Hollis Studio on Floor 4 is used for recording internal training videos. Reception staff may grant access to booked users only; check the Daybook schedule first. Escort first-time visitors to the door and remind them recordings may be in progress. Unlock the studio with the code below.

door code, tajof-kageg: bdg-QVDCE-3